Hey Mikec, I got the Cobra back today. Two relays were replaced, the computer relay and the A/C relay, which is being used as the fuel pump relay. All of the internals were good on the computer. He could not duplicate the starting problem that I was having, thus the replacement of the two relays. He fixed the water temp gauge, the sending unit was bad - that's the fourth one !!! The gauge is inaccurate because it reads 230 degrees when a temp infrared sensor reads 200 at the sending unit. WHATEVER !!! He reset the timing to 10 degrees, after MikeF and I messed with it up there in Phoenix, but I'm getting a lot of pinging at 2000 RPM. It wouldn't ping if it were REALLY at ten BTDC. Sure he didn't have an adjustable light(already set at 10) thinking it was at 0, then setting initial. Been there...done that. But only ONCE.
